Verse in context โ Job 40
2
Shall he that contendeth with the Almighty instruct [him]? he that reproveth God, let him answer it.
3
Then Job answered the LORD, and said,
4
Behold, I am vile; what shall I answer thee? I will lay mine hand upon my mouth.
5
Once have I spoken; but I will not answer: yea, twice; but I will proceed no further.
6
Then answered the LORD unto Job out of the whirlwind, and said,
